Helping to deliver a baby is an optional quest in the Better Angels mod where you have to protect a small outpost from Legion attacks, during the attacks you can do some side quests, one of which is to help some pregnant woman. Your medicine skill has to be high enough or you need to find some medical tools but upon succeeding, the grateful mother names the baby by your character. Some of my characters also sided with PGs up to the point where you have an option to help the NCR take over the NCRCF, but then they betrayed them but I had one or two that sided with PGs. In this case the reputation with the NCR immediately drops to Shunned upon the quest completion but if you kill some troopers that attack the facility, you can achieve the Vilified status with the NCR which makes the game significantly harder at low levels because you're being attacked by NCR assassin squads until you improve your reputation. Blondie never got even close to the NCRCF but if someone will place bounties on their heads, then she will. Brian Claiborne is a reference to Billy Claiborne while Prometheus is inspired from Mary Shelley's poem Prometheus Unbound, because the Prometheus in the game keeps two pet deathclaws, named Mary and Shelley.
